在 Ubuntu 11.04中解除系统托盘限制
原创Ubuntu 11.04中解除系统托盘制约的详细步骤
Ubuntu 11.04是一个经典的Linux发行版,虽然它已经不再被官方拥护,但仍有不少用户在使用。在这个版本中,系统托盘(也称为系统通知区域)的制约大概会影响用户体验。以下是怎样解除Ubuntu 11.04中系统托盘制约的详细步骤。
1. 打开终端
首先,我们需要打开终端。在Ubuntu 11.04中,可以通过以下几种方法打开终端:
- 点击左下角的“Applications”菜单,选择“Accessories”,然后选择“Terminal”。
- 使用快捷键“Ctrl+Alt+T”。
- 在搜索栏中输入“terminal”并回车。
2. 使用gsettings命令修改设置
在终端中,我们将使用gsettings命令来修改系统托盘的设置。以下是一个基本的命令示例:
gsettings set com.canonical.Unity.Panel systray-whitelist '["all"]'
这个命令将系统托盘的白名单设置为“all”,意味着所有的应用程序都可以在系统托盘中显示。
3. 修改系统托盘白名单
如果你想要制约某些应用程序出现在系统托盘中,你可以编辑系统托盘的白名单。以下是怎样编辑白名单的步骤:
- 在终端中输入以下命令以打开系统托盘白名单的配置文件:
gsettings get com.canonical.Unity.Panel systray-whitelist
这将显示当前的白名单设置。如果你想要修改它,可以使用以下命令:
gsettings set com.canonical.Unity.Panel systray-whitelist '["com.example.App1", "com.example.App2"]'
在这个例子中,我们只允许“com.example.App1”和“com.example.App2”出现在系统托盘中。
4. 使用dconf-editor编辑配置
如果你更爱好图形界面来编辑配置,可以使用dconf-editor来修改系统托盘的设置。以下是使用dconf-editor的步骤:
- 在终端中输入以下命令以打开dconf-editor:
dconf-editor
这将打开dconf-editor窗口。在左侧的树状结构中,找到“com.canonical.Unity.Panel”项,然后选择“systray-whitelist”属性。在这里,你可以编辑白名单设置。
5. 重启Unity或注销并重新登录
修改完系统托盘设置后,为了使更改生效,你大概需要重启Unity或者注销并重新登录系统。以下是重启Unity的命令:
sudo pkill -HUP unity
6. 验证更改
完成上述步骤后,打开系统托盘,你应该会看到所有允许的程序都显示在托盘中。如果某些程序仍然没有显示,请检查它们的托盘图标是否正确安装,并且它们的白名单设置没有被其他配置文件覆盖。
7. 注意事项
修改系统托盘设置大概会影响系统的稳定性平静安性。以下是一些需要注意的事项:
- 不要随意添加不在白名单中的应用程序到系统托盘,这大概会促使潜在的平安风险。
- 如果系统出现异常,尝试恢复到之前的设置大概有助于解决问题。
- 确保你有足够的权限来修改系统设置,大概需要使用sudo命令。
通过以上步骤,你应该能够顺利解除Ubuntu 11.04中系统托盘的制约,并利用自己的需求进行相应的设置。